The Effects of Hard Water on Your Plumbing System
Hard water, a typical problem in many households, can have significant influence on plumbing systems. Recognizing these results is essential for keeping the durability and efficiency of your pipes and components.

Intro


Hard water is water which contains high levels of dissolved minerals, mainly calcium and magnesium. These minerals are safe to human wellness however can wreak havoc on pipes infrastructure with time. Let's explore how difficult water influences pipes and what you can do regarding it.

Influence on Pipeline


Difficult water influences pipes in a number of destructive ways, mainly with range build-up, reduced water flow, and boosted deterioration.

Range Build-up


One of the most common issues caused by tough water is range buildup inside pipelines and components. As water streams with the pipes system, minerals speed up out and comply with the pipeline wall surfaces. In time, this buildup can tighten pipe openings, causing minimized water flow and raised pressure on the system.

Reduced Water Circulation


Natural resources from hard water can slowly reduce the diameter of pipelines, restricting water flow to faucets, showers, and devices. This lowered flow not just impacts water stress however also boosts energy usage as appliances like hot water heater should function more difficult to supply the same amount of warm water.

What is Hard Water?


Hard water is defined by its mineral web content, particularly cal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als go into the water system as it percolates via limestone and chalk deposits underground. When difficult water is heated up or delegated stand, it often tends to create range, a crusty build-up that sticks to surfaces and can trigger a variety of problems in plumbing systems.

Corrosion


While hard water minerals themselves do not create rust, they can intensify existing deterioration issues in pipes. Scale accumulation can catch water versus steel surfaces, speeding up the corrosion process and possibly resulting in leakages or pipe failure gradually.

Device Damages


Beyond pipelines, tough water can likewise harm household home appliances linked to the water. Devices such as hot water heater, dishwashing machines, and cleaning machines are especially susceptible to range buildup. This can lower their performance, boost upkeep expenses, and shorten their lifespan.

Checking and Therapy


Examining for tough water and carrying out ideal therapy procedures is vital to alleviating its results on pipelines and appliances.

Water Softeners


Water softeners are the most usual option for treating hard water. They work by exchanging calcium and magnesium ions with sodium or potassium ions, successfully decreasing the solidity of the water.

Various Other Therapy Alternatives


In addition to water softeners, other treatment options consist of mag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ical ingredients. Each method has its benefits and viability depending upon the severity of the tough water issue and family requirements.

Flush Your Water Heater Regularly



Hard water can cause sediment buildup in your water heater, reducing its efficiency and potentially causing damage. We recommend flushing your water heater at least once a year to remove sediment and maintain optimal performance.
